Customers are saying
Customers are enthusiastic about the PIXMA TS8220's print quality, ease of use, and compact size, frequently praising its quick and straightforward setup. However, some users have reported issues with paper jams and the printer's long-term reliability.

Good Basic Printer
||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.Unfortunately I had to replace a reliable Pixma MP160 that lasted for so many years. I've had this TS 8220 for about 4 months, it prints & scans fine and is sufficient for general use. CONS: The front panel screen must be opened up and down, seems like there could be a better design for that. The paper tray is flimsy, cheapy plastic and holds a minimal amount of paper (100 sheets I think), about half of what my previous printer held, so you have to replace that often. The cartridges are double the price (generic) than older Pixma, but it's a plus that it accepts generic cartridges where I have read that some HP & Epson brands do not.

Great printer/scanner
||Posted .This reviewer received promo considerations or sweepstakes entry for writing a review.The printer portion of this unit is outstanding. Due to more colors in ink, it produces really good prints rendering colors beautifully. The scanner portion, the scanner itself is OK, but because of this unit being WiFi only (no Ethernet), the data transfer for a large scan is extremely slow... And when i was on a different frequency (5 GHz versus 2.4 GHz but on the same network), the scanning would time out during data transfer. I thought the USB can be used to do scanning, but it cannot... it is only for setting the unit up in the event that you have trouble setting it up using WiFi.
